Voids and Biomechanics



There is nothing under here
it is void
not the good kind of void
which red and golden robes discuss

the chanting confuses me
I am no contortionist
my spirit would break
so I sit still in a tiny place

biomechanics taught me
compression
and torque
bring inevitable destruction

painted walls
painted faces
dead end halls
I want a skylight

I want a sky floor
and sky walls
and floating
to places unimaginable

everything here
looks dead
except for the frozen
blades of grass
